T erry K. Fleming hails originally from Brownwood, Texas. He received his B.A. from Texas Christian University in 1970, after which he attended Saint Mary’s Law School in San Antonio. He received his Doctorate of Jurisprudence in 1973 and was then admitted to the State Bar of Texas. He went straight to work for the Tarrant County District Attorney’s Office as a prosecutor; after a few years he opened a private practice exclusively representing personal injury, worker compensation, social security disability and social security supplemental clients.
He is a member of Phi Kappa Sigma Fraternity as well as Phi Alpha Delta Law Fraternity and the Texas Trial Lawyers Association. Additionally, Mr. Fleming is able to practice before The United States Court of Appeals, U.S. District Court for the Western District of Texas, Eastern District of Texas and Northern District of Texas, as well as The Supreme Court of Texas.
Mr. Fleming resides in Granbury, Texas, where he also maintains a satellite law office in addition to his Fort Worth location.
